Ordinals
beta
Sat 1320067735901059
decimal
318027.235901059
degree
0°108027′1515″235901059‴
percentile
62.86036844538734%
name
empujtqeixa
cycle
0
epoch
1
period
157
block
318027
offset
235901059
timestamp
2014-08-29 04:26:30 UTC
rarity
common
prev
next